The LSE to list its biggest solar company

A spin-off from Oxford University, Crystalox will soon be the biggest IPO involving solar energy in the United Kingdom.

The British company, based in Wantage, will soon list on the London Stock Exchange. The company, which makes silicon ingots for solar panels, is expected to become the largest renewable energy company listed in the UK. The company expects to go public this June.

Crystalox produced last year wafers and ingots in excess of 200 MW of capacity, and employs around 200 staff. Crystalox counts with Sharp and Schott Solar among its customers, and the company has been profitable for the last five years, an impressive record for a solar company.

“PV Crystalox Solar has a long and successful history as one of the world’s leading manufacturers of solar-grade silicon products. Over the last five years we have been consistently profitable, trebling our sales and continuing to grow our margins. We look forward to listing on the London Stock Exchange, which we believe will further enhance our ability to grow the business.” Mr. Iain Dorrity, Chief Executive Officer, PV Crystalox Solar said.

The company is now looking at Germany to create its own polysilicon production facility.
